Turning Down Freelance Writing Jobs

Posted on 26 July 2007 by Sharon

Jennifer Mattern has published a great article on When to Turn Down Freelance Writing Jobs. She says:

It can be hard to turn down writing jobs, especially if you really need the money. But that’s life in freelance writing. Chances are that you’re going to struggle early on. It’s how to choose to get past that phase that will determine your success or failure as a professional writer.

A lot of us are facing that issue right now. As others have said, it’s worth considering the cost to you as well as the potential earnings when determining the value of each assignment.
